Output 12e5ca1525916041f1211a2e7ea5b4c12b08379a9edf9672d29738ce797bf44a:0

value
5516136
script pubkey
OP_0 OP_PUSHBYTES_20 d69907a51255bd8ef9ddb91af60755c8c7225283
address
bc1q66vs0fgj2k7ca7wahyd0vp64errjy55rjzwaak
transaction
12e5ca1525916041f1211a2e7ea5b4c12b08379a9edf9672d29738ce797bf44a
spent
true